{"uuid": "e05cb487-f48c-477c-bbf9-00cc5a6897d3", "vulnerability_lookup_origin": "1a89b78e-f703-45f3-bb86-59eb712668bd", "author": "2a075640-a300-48a4-bb44-bc6130783b9b", "vulnerability": "CVE-2024-43409", "type": "seen", "source": "https://t.me/cvedetector/3647", "content": "{\n  \"Source\": \"CVE FEED\",\n  \"Title\": \"CVE-2024-43409 - Ghost Node.js Unauthenticated Member Access Vulnerability\", \n  \"Content\": \"CVE ID : CVE-2024-43409 \nPublished : Aug. 20, 2024, 3:15 p.m. | 42\u00a0minutes ago \nDescription : Ghost is a Node.js content management system. Improper authentication on some endpoints used for member actions would allow an attacker to perform member-only actions, and read member information. This security vulnerability is present in Ghost v4.46.0-v5.89.4. v5.89.5 contains a fix for this issue. \nSeverity: 6.5 | MEDIUM \nVisit the link for more details, such as CVSS details, affected products, timeline, and more...\",\n  \"Detection Date\": \"20 Aug 2024\",\n  \"Type\": \"Vulnerability\"\n}\n\ud83d\udd39 t.me/cvedetector \ud83d\udd39", "creation_timestamp": "2024-08-20T17:58:14.000000Z"}
